Form 990, part III, statement of program service accomplishments during 2023 - 2024 in pursuit of its mission of bringing science to life and lives to science, the DA vinci discovery center of science and technology, INC. Provided the following programs and services during 2023-2024 for individuals of ALL AGES in eastern pennsylvania and western new jersey. Science center experiences were designed to promote interest in science, technology, engineering, art and MATH (steam) through hands on, engaging, and inspirational activities. On-site: -total in-building attendance and program participation exceeded 117,000 in 2023 - 2024. O 71,900 visitors experienced coordinated presentations of traveling exhibits and public programs designed to spark students' interest in discovery and science learning. In addition to the "playing with light" exhibit offered in the summer of 2022, the science center hosted BODY worlds RX during the winter and spring of 2023. This exhibit educates visitors about anatomy, physiology, and health through the observation of real human bodies permanently preserved through plastination. O 35,500 youth, including 32,600 school students, enjoyed the science center VIA group visits and school field trips. O program participation in science camps, science clubs and other center programs totaled 9,700. These programs provide longer, multi-day, in-depth experiences which greatly enhance their educational impact. Off-site: -science outreach assemblies, after-school programs and public outreach assemblies enrolled 44,300 participants. -an in-person women in science and engineering forum attended by more than 250 women and girls connected students with practicing female STEM professionals. -STEM summer learning programs enrolled 69 at risk youth during the summer of 2023 in a 6 week, 5 DAYS PER week summer classes designed to combat the summer learning slide. Other: -teacher professional development programs offered on-site and off-site provided 1,100 interactions engaging teachers and school administrators. Professional development concentrated on educating participants on next generation science teaching and learning practices incorporated in the science, technology, engineering, environmental literacy, and sustainability (steels) standards adopted by the pennsylvania department of education in january 2023. Full participation entitled these professionals up to 96 ACT 48 hours.
